Left on a Store Counter for a Short Time, iPhone Stolen

A 19-year-old Darien woman forgot to pick up her smartphone from the counter when she bought something at a gas station convenience store late Saturday afternoon, and almost immediately she returned to the counter to get it — too late. Darien police described what happened with this account:

At about 4:15 p.m., the teenager bought something at the Standard gas station convenience store at 180 Noroton Ave. (at the southeast corner of Noroton and West avenues). She left the iPhone, valued at $600, on the counter, left the store, discovered she no longer had the phone and returned soon after. By 4:41 p.m., she called police to report the theft.
